    Half the spam mails are because of poorly configured form mailers. So it makes sense for the hosts to issue some hardened form mailer script in their servers. Ask your host if he has one ready.

    You can search for a ready made one available by thousands. But most of them, will land you in trouble for the root cause of unsolicited mails unless adequate steps are taken.
